Prototype History
American Locomotive Company Model FA-1 Diesel - Built by ALCO Schenectady in Conjunction with General Electric Between January 1946 and October 1950 - Additional Units Were Also Produced by the Montreal Locomotive Works - 1500 Horsepower - Later Upgraded to 1600 Horsepower - Available With and Without Dynamic Brakes - Some Models Equipped With Steam Generators for Passenger Service - 445 FA-1 Locomotives Employed by Multiple Railroads in the United States, Canada, and Mexico - 249 FB-1 B Units Were Also Built - Operated in Both Freight and Passenger Service
Prototype Design
Detailing Correct for American Locomotive Company Model FA-1 Diesel Units Produced From 1946-1950 - Dynamic Brakes - AAR Type B Trucks With Roller Bearings - Locomotives in This Configuration Correct for:  Erie, Great Northern, MKT, Lehigh Valley, New Haven, New York Central, Reading, SP&S, Tennessee Central, Union Pacific, Pennsylvania Railroad, and Lehigh & New England

Prototype History
Louisville & Nashville EMD E7 A-B-A Units
- 12 Units Built for the L&N by EMD in the Late 1940's - 2000 Horsepower
